This 471.6-mile drive from Olivehurst, CA to Riverside, CA will take approximately 8 hours and 50 minutes of driving time, making it a substantial trip best split over two days. You'll primarily be on the Westside Freeway and I-5 Truck, with a good portion also on the Foothill Freeway. Given the 94% highway share, expect a focused driving experience. Plan for an estimated fuel cost of $108 for this journey. With two recommended stops, you can break up the drive to make it more manageable. This route traverses the Pacific Coast region from start to finish, offering a consistent California experience.

Riverside is a city in Riverside County in California. With a population of over 300,000, the city plays host to a diverse cross-section of people and has a rich history. Riverside is approximately 55 miles east of downtown Los Angeles. It is a center for higher education, with one community college, a large state university, and two private universities. A hub of regional commerce and transportation, it is a city with an intriguing past and a promising future, and is worth a visit.
